An Executive Certificate in Ethical Leadership for Tourism Professionals equips participants with the critical skills and knowledge to navigate the complex ethical dilemmas inherent in the tourism industry. This program emphasizes sustainable tourism practices and responsible business conduct.
Learning outcomes include a deep understanding of ethical frameworks applicable to tourism, the ability to develop and implement ethical codes of conduct, and the skills to foster a culture of ethical decision-making within organizations. Graduates will be adept at managing ethical risks and promoting corporate social responsibility within their roles.
The program duration is typically short, ranging from a few weeks to a few months, designed to fit the busy schedules of working professionals. The intensive curriculum covers key topics through a blend of online modules and practical case studies, ensuring maximum impact and relevance to real-world situations.

Why this course?
An Executive Certificate in Ethical Leadership is increasingly significant for tourism professionals in the UK. The sector faces growing scrutiny regarding sustainability and responsible practices. According to a recent report by the UK government, sustainable tourism accounted for only 15% of the total tourism market in 2022, highlighting a substantial gap. This necessitates a workforce equipped with strong ethical leadership skills to navigate these challenges.
This certificate equips professionals with the knowledge and tools to champion ethical decision-making within their organizations. It addresses current trends like responsible sourcing, community engagement, and environmental protection, directly impacting the bottom line. A survey by VisitBritain indicated that 70% of UK tourists prioritize businesses demonstrating a commitment to ethical and sustainable practices. This statistic underlines the importance of ethical leadership in driving customer loyalty and market competitiveness.
